Output 3eba7ba8ad03e03c2a41e2cbd1cfbc562cede23c5962da26a63f194953e1ca4e:0

value
29437
script pubkey
OP_0 OP_PUSHBYTES_20 2d18d0e2b75af561c32e5fa4522b2f4b24cda9c9
address
bc1q95vdpc4htt6krsewt7j9y2e0fvjvm2wf7skyuf
transaction
3eba7ba8ad03e03c2a41e2cbd1cfbc562cede23c5962da26a63f194953e1ca4e
confirmations
1091
spent
true